WebIn dogs, the most common reasons for obstructive biliary tract diseases are pancreatic diseases. Other, less frequent causes are gallbladder mucocele or bile inspissation, neoplasia of intestine, biliary tract and liver, diaphragmatic hernia, and rarely biliary stones. WebMedical treatment of cholelithiasis includes broad-spectrum antibiotics and a choleretic regimen of ursodeoxycholic acid at 15–25 mg/kg, PO, divided bid and given with food, and SAMe at 20–40 mg/kg/day, PO, on an empty stomach. Liver biopsy determines whether immunomodulatory therapy is appropriate. Vitamin E at 10 U/kg/day can be used for ...
